<![CDATA[firesign commented on Activision Boss Wants Cheaper Consoles]]> considering the changes in the value of the dollar over the years, i don't think consoles are really that much more expensive now and in fact probably actually cost less. the first new console i ever bought was a colecovision in 1982 which, if i remember right, was around $300 not including accessories like the atari 2600 adapter. in today's dollars that would translate to a *lot* more than any of the current gen consoles. cheaper is relative. it's not so much the cost of the consoles, but because the economy is in such crappy shape people have less disposable income for entertainment when the already have to choose between gas and food.
